Role Summary

The Engineering Product Operations Lead (EPOL) drives operational and product excellence across an engineering area of 100–300 people within Data Platforms. EPOL partners with engineering leaders to provide frameworks, governance, and resources that enable delivery, reporting, risk management, and financial stewardship.

What you'll be doing

  • Alignment & Governance – Own the planning cadence, decisions, priorities and information flow, ensuring data‑driven governance that feels useful rather than bureaucratic.
  • Product Delivery – Keep portfolio progress visible, unblock teams, prioritise work, and investigate mismatches between metrics and reality.
  • Teams & Workforce – Shape talent strategy, develop a culture of recognition, and manage contractor and vendor relationships with the same rigor as permanent teams.
  • Risk & Controls – Proactively manage operational, technology and cyber risk, turning compliance into an enabler.
  • Financial Management – Own the financial picture end‑to‑end, from investment planning to spend tracking across people, cloud, software and projects.

You will be responsible for

  • Running governance forums and quarterly planning cycles.
  • Producing executive‑level reporting and business cases.
  • Driving workforce strategy and contractor management.
  • Managing operational risk processes and control adoption.
  • Ensuring financial accuracy, forecasting and transparency.

What you'll bring

  • Experience running planning cadences, governance structures and delivery reporting across multi‑team environments, with a focus on simplification.
  • Strong financial instincts – budget management, forecasting and cost spotting.
  • Portfolio‑level risk, dependency and change management skills.
  • Workforce strategy experience – balancing permanent hires, contractors, vendors and future skills.
  • Ability to build trusting relationships with engineering teams and senior leadership.
  • Clear, compelling communication – business cases, board papers, executive briefs.
  • A drive to challenge status‑quo and automate, simplify, and improve processes.

It would also be great if you bring

  • Familiarity with financial services, market data or fintech.
  • Experience with agile delivery methodologies and product‑led ways of working.
  • A recognised project or programme management qualification (MoP, PMP, PRINCE2) – credentials valued but capability is key.
  • Exposure to engineering productivity metrics, cloud cost management or technology lifecycle planning.
